What are CubicInch/second and CubicYard/minute

Definition of CubicInch/second

Cubic Inch/second measures the flow of a volume of one cubic inch per second. It is primarily used in engineering and fluid dynamics to quantify how quickly a liquid or gas is moving through a pipe system. This unit helps in understanding the efficiency of pumps, compressors, and other fluid-moving equipment. By assessing the flow rate in cubic inches per second, engineers can ensure optimal performance and make adjustments when necessary. This measurement is crucial in designing systems that require precise volume flow control to meet specific operational requirements.

Definition of CubicYard/minute

Cubic Yard/minute is a unit of flow rate representing the volume of one cubic yard passing through a given point per minute. It is commonly used in industries like construction and mining to evaluate the movement of bulk materials, such as soil, gravel, or cement. This unit helps quantify large-scale operations, ensuring that equipment like conveyors and mixers operate efficiently. By understanding the flow rate in cubic yards per minute, businesses can optimize processes, reduce waste, and improve productivity. Accurate measurements are essential for planning and executing projects that involve significant material handling.

Conversion of CubicInch/second to CubicYard/minute

1 in³/s = 0.000021 yd³/min
1 yd³/min = 47619.048 in³/s

Example 1:
convert 15 in³/s to yd³/min:
15 in³/s = 15 × 0.000021 yd³/min = 0.000315 yd³/min

Example 2:
convert 50 in³/s to yd³/min:
50 in³/s = 50 × 0.000021 yd³/min = 0.00105 yd³/min
